Americans’ Changing Eating Habits Include Simpler Meals Out, Value Grocery Stores

From Yahoo Finance: 2025-03-22 05:00:00

Americans are dining out less and turning to discount grocers due to a rising cost of living, says Bank of America analysts. Consumers are shifting from casual restaurants to fast-casual joints and buying smaller food packages. Darden Restaurants and Bloomin Brands notice lower-income households reducing spending on dining out, with sales dropping in restaurants and bars.

Cava, a fast-casual Mediterranean chain, benefits as consumers scale back on casual dining. Casey’s General Store sees increased traffic as shoppers seek more affordable meal options. Grocery shopping habits are changing, with Sprouts Farmers Market expecting more foot traffic as customers cut back on dining out. Shoppers are opting for smaller package sizes and turning to value supermarkets.
